Better Breathers Club
Living with a chronic lung disease can be easier. Better Breathers Clubs
are welcoming support groups for individuals with chronic lung disease
and their caregivers. Learn better ways to cope with conditions such as
COPD, pulmonary fibrosis, and asthma while getting the support of others
in similar situations. Led by a trained facilitator, these in-person adult
support groups give you the tools you need to live the best quality of
life you can.

Pre-natal Classes
Free Pre-natal Classes are held in February, April, June, August, October
and December on the first 3 Thursdays beginning at 6:00 p.m. in our 3rd
floor Auditorium at Main Campus. The class series covers breastfeeding
and infant care, as well as a tour of the Labor and Delivery Unit. To
